How much does a Trade Specialist make?
Trade Specialists enjoy a range of salaries. The average yearly salary for this role is $60,573. This figure can help job seekers understand the earning potential. It shows that experience and skill can lead to higher earnings.
The salary for Trade Specialists varies across different experience levels. For instance, someone just starting out may earn around $32,000 per year. As they gain experience, their salary can rise significantly. Those with more experience can earn upwards of $145,132 annually. This increase reflects the value of expertise and knowledge in the trade field.
